Become a Nevada Legacy Corps Volunteer

Now's your chance to reap the wondrous psychological and spiritual rewards that come from helping a neighbor in need!

The NLC is looking for dedicated volunteers who are able to donate a modest number of hours each month to providing respite to caregivers who are frequently overworked, deprived of personal time and suffering under considerable stress.

Your primary responsibility will be to watch over and provide companionship to homebound elderly or disabled individuals, thus allowing their caregivers the opportunity to attend to urgent personal needs or simply to enjoy some rejuvenating fun activities.

Your typical duties will include engaging your charges in stimulating conversation, reading to those with sight problems, assisting individuals with ambulatory problems to get around their homes and bringing them approved food, drinks and snacks.

In return for your service you will be paid a monthly stipend plus reimbursement for your mileage. We ask that our volunteers put in a minimum of 400 to 450 hours of service per year.

You will also receive training in CPR and pre-service, in-service, hospice and Alzheimer certification. Your training will allow you to better understand and deal with the ailments that most commonly afflict the elderly and disabled.

The NLC provides a volunteer friendly and supportive work atmosphere and many of our members become good and lasting friends.
